• DİKKAT

    DOSYA İndirmek/Yüklemek için ÜCRETLİ ALTIN ÜYELİK Gereklidir!
    Altın Üyelik Hakkında Bilgi

Sutunda arama

Katılım
14 Aralık 2016
Mesajlar
100
Excel Vers. ve Dili
2010 VB
merhabalar, Bugun sutunda arama sorusu sormuştum size ama bir sorum daha olacak; Mesela f sutununda gökhanı arattık ve f8 hücresinde buldu,bulduğunda 2 yan hücresine yani d8 hücresine "bulundu" yazmasını istiyorum. nasıl yapabiliriz ?
 
merhabalar, Bugun sutunda arama sorusu sormuştum size ama bir sorum daha olacak; Mesela f sutununda gökhanı arattık ve f8 hücresinde buldu,bulduğunda 2 yan hücresine yani d8 hücresine "bulundu" yazmasını istiyorum. nasıl yapabiliriz ?

Aranacak Gökhan bilgisi hangi hücredan alınıyor?
 
Aşağıdaki makroyu deneyiniz:

Kod:
Sub ara()
aranan = WorksheetFunction.Proper(InputBox("Aranacak metni giriniz"))
For i = 1 To Cells(Rows.Count, "F").End(3).Row
    If WorksheetFunction.Proper(Cells(i, "F")) = aranan Then Cells(i, "H") = "Bulundu"
Next
End Sub
 
merhaba, ben bilgiyi outlooktan çekiyorum ve aranan değişkenine atıyorum aranan değer ile hücredeki değer aynı bunu f8 yaparak görebiliyorum fakat if in içine girmiyor.


Kod:
 satir = InStr(OutlookMail.Body, "SD")
 aranan = Mid(OutlookMail.Body, satir, "9")
For i = 4 To Cells(Rows.Count, "F").End(3).Row
    If WorksheetFunction.Proper(Cells(i, "F")) = aranan Then
    Cells(i, "e") = "bulundu"
    End If
Next
 
"9" ifadesinde tırnak işaretlerini kaldırıp, deneyin...

.
 
kaldırdım, değişkenin değeri değişmedi ve yine girmedi if in içine
 
teşekkürler yardımlarınız için hallettim sorunu.
 
Geri
Üst